Change the following static arrays sized by NR_CPUS to
per_cpu data variables:

        char cpu_to_node_map[NR_CPUS];


Signed-off-by: Mike Travis <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
Reviewed-by: Christoph Lameter <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
---
fixup:

    Split cpu_to_node function into "early" and "late" versions
    so that x86_cpu_to_node_map_{init,early_ptr} are not EXPORT'ed.
    This also involves setting up the percpu maps as early as possible.

V2->V3:
    - add early_cpu_to_node function to keep cpu_to_node efficient
    - move and rename smp_set_apicids() to setup_percpu_maps()
    - call setup_percpu_maps() as early as possible

V1->V2:
    - Removed extraneous casts
    - Fix !NUMA builds with '#ifdef CONFIG_NUMA"
